“I do not think that everybody has to struggle. But to probably at least half of the people, it never seems to enter their minds that they might be engaged in a struggle or that there might be something to struggle with.”

M. Scott Peck

About This Quote

Source Book: People of the Lie, 1983

Many people never recognize or acknowledge that they are in a struggle, which prevents them from seeking help or growth.

In simple terms: People often ignore their own struggles, missing chances to improve.
